    Hello everybody,

    I have a question, I'm implementing about 30 IAP's for a company who is divided in two offices, the offices are connected using a StS VPN, is there a possibility of joining all the AP's in only one cluster?

    The main idea is that employees can go from one to another office and automatically connect to the same SSID with the same permissions.

    If the access points cannot be in the same layer 2 network, they cannot be in the same cluster.  If you have two clusters in different layer 2 networks, you will have to synchronize the changes betweeen them manually or obtain Airwave to do that for you automatically.

     

    Devices in the same cluster do exchange broadcast traffic regularly, so you do not want to have a cluster separated by a WAN, even if you can somehow put them on the same layer 2 network.
